The CRC
The Canadian Rally Championship presented by Subaru is a seven-round rally series held nationwide. The season extends year round, from the snow and ice covered roads of Quebec in February, onto slush, mud and gravel through spring, summer and fall in British Columbia, Quebec and Ontario, the season wraps up on the snow covered roads of British Columbia in December. The Canadian Rally Championship is televised and airs on TSN and RDS across Canada. Rally competitors compete on closed roads in a variety of production based cars. The Canadian Association of Rallysport (CARS) is the official sanctioning body for rally in Canada and is affiliated with ASN Canada FIA. ABOUT MOTUL
Motul is a world-class French company specialized in the formulation, production and distribution of high-tech engine lubricants (two-wheelers, cars and other vehicles) as well as lubricants for industry via its Motultech activity.
Motul is also recognized as the specialist in synthetic lubricants. As early as 1971, Motul was the first lubricant manufacturer to pioneer the formulation of a 100% synthetic lubricant for automotive engines, the 300V lubricant, making use of Esters technology and issued from the aeronautical industry.
Throughout the years, Motul has gained experience as an official supplier to many racing teams and manufacturers and contributes with them to further technological development in motorsports.
